The Fraud Fiasco Continues
The fraud crisis in Minnesota remains at the front and center of my work in Washington, D.C. This week, I published an op-ed with Fox News on Minnesota's record fraud under Governor Tim Walz. In it, I outlined the fraud crisis that Governor Walz has blatantly ignored for years. Under his watch, fraud within Minnesota reached $9 billion, according to individuals in the U.S. Attorney’s Office. You can read the full op-ed here.
On December 29, 2025, I sent a letter to Governor Walz, demanding immediate action on the fraud. Our Minnesota colleagues and I have been demanding information, documents, and answers for more than three years. The letter comes as investigative journalist, Nick Shirley, uncovered indisputable fraud in Somali-run daycare and healthcare organizations in Minnesota. During his visit, he discovered empty buildings, multiple businesses listed at the same address, misspelled signs, and more. In just one day, he found more than $110 million worth of fraud.
This proves that this fraud is as plain as the day is long. Minnesotans are rightfully outraged, and we deserve better. I could not be more grateful to Nick Shirley, President Donald Trump, and his all-star cabinet for their work to combat the fraud in Minnesota. We will not rest until justice is served.
House Oversight Committee Hearing
Finally, the situation in Minnesota is getting the national attention it warrants.
The House Oversight Committee held a hearing this Wednesday on the rampant fraud in Minnesota. My good friends, Minnesota State Representatives Walter Hudson, Marion Rarick, and Kristin Robbins, two of whom are from the Sixth Congressional District, served as witnesses during the hearing. Serving on Minnesota’s Fraud Committee, they have worked tirelessly to expose the fraud and hold those responsible accountable.

In the hearing, I called out Minnesota’s media, Governor Walz, and state leaders for ignoring the fraud in Minnesota, including overwhelming evidence, investigations, criminal charges, and more. Their silence has made them complicit. During my questions, all three of the State Representatives confirmed my suspicion: Governor Tim Walz had knowledge of this fraud and did nothing to stop it.
During my questions to Representative Hudson, he confirmed two key facts. One, that 90% of the individuals charged with fraud in Minnesota are of Somali descent, and two, that Minnesota Attorney General Keith Ellison was caught on tape promising to obstruct his own agencies in their investigations of fraud perpetrated by Somalis. Additionally, Representative Rarick confirmed reports of retaliation against whistleblowers from leaders within the state who have come forward to report this fraud. This is absolutely unacceptable.
